About Rabicare-D Tablet
Rabicare-D Tablet is a combination medicine designed to tackle gastroesophageal reflux disease, also known as acid reflux. This condition often results in uncomfortable symptoms like heartburn, stomach pain, and irritation due to excess acid in the stomach. By neutralizing this acid, Rabicare-D Tablet helps to alleviate these symptoms and promotes the smooth passage of gas, reducing discomfort in the stomach.
It is essential to follow the dosage and timing instructions provided by your doctor when taking Rabicare-D Tablet. The prescribed dose will be based on your individual condition and response to the medication. Consistency in taking the medicine as advised by your healthcare provider is crucial to achieving the desired results. Abruptly discontinuing treatment could lead to a return of symptoms, possibly worsening your condition. It is important to keep your healthcare team informed about any other medications you are currently using, as some may interact with Rabicare-D Tablet.
Like many medications, Rabicare-D Tablet may have side effects, with the most common ones being diarrhea, stomach pain, dry mouth, headache, flatulence, and weakness. While these side effects are typically temporary and tend to resolve on their own, it is recommended to consult your doctor if you experience any concerns. This medicine might induce dizziness and drowsiness, thus it is advised to avoid activities that require mental alertness, such as driving, until you understand how the medication affects you. Alcohol consumption should be avoided while on this medication to prevent exacerbating drowsiness. Making lifestyle adjustments, such as consuming cold milk and avoiding hot beverages, spicy foods, or chocolate, can contribute to better treatment outcomes.
If you have existing kidney or liver issues, it is crucial to inform your doctor before starting Rabicare-D Tablet. Additionally, if you are pregnant, planning a pregnancy, or breastfeeding, discussing these circumstances with your doctor is vital to ensure the safe use of this medication.
